How to deal with the leaves falling off the Ping Pong Fuchsia succulent: Control watering
The leaves of the Ping Pong Fuchsia may fall off due to excessive watering, causing waterlogging and root rot. When maintaining the Ping Pong Fuchsia, we should keep the soil moist but not water too frequently. Excessive watering that the plant cannot fully absorb can lead to soil waterlogging, preventing the roots from breathing and causing root rot, resulting in the leaves falling off.
Provide moderate sunlight
The leaves of the Ping Pong Fuchsia may also fall off due to excessive sunlight. The plant prefers sunlight, and it should be placed in a well-lit area during regular maintenance. However, when the sunlight is too intense, we need to protect the Ping Pong Fuchsia, otherwise its leaves may get sunburned, leading to the situation of falling leaves.
Keep the temperature
The Ping Pong Fuchsia prefers a warm growing environment. When maintaining the plant, we need to keep the temperature at an appropriate level and not let it drop below 5 degrees Celsius, otherwise the leaves of the Ping Pong Fuchsia may get frostbitten, leading to the situation of falling leaves.
When maintaining the Ping Pong Fuchsia, we should water it reasonably and not too frequently. We should water the plant only after the soil is completely dry. Excessive moisture can lead to root rot. Also, the plant needs sufficient sunlight but should not be exposed to strong direct sunlight, as this may cause leaf sunburn. Finally, maintaining a temperature between 15 to 25 degrees Celsius is best.
